Job Overview

A law firm seeks an experienced lateral attorney to join its Tax Credit Finance practice in Irvine, CA. This role offers the opportunity to engage in diverse transactional matters, including tax, energy, debt, and equity financing, as well as real estate. The successful candidate will collaborate with seasoned partners in a growing practice that handles deals nationwide involving partnerships, corporations, tax credits, real estate, and secured lending.
